A person with HIV who takes HIV medication (ART) as prescribed can achieve:
(1) Viral Suppression- having less than 200 copies of HIV per millilitre of blood; and
(2) Undetectable Viral Load- viral load so low that test can’t detect it.
A person who remains virally suppressed can stay healthy, live longer and have reduced risk of transmitting HIV to HIV- negative partner.
